Convert XLT to SQL using Cells Cloud SDK for Go
API
PUT
https://api.aspose.cloud/v3.0/cells/convert
Converting file formats from XLT to SQL can be a complex task. Our Go SDK handles all XLT to SQL format conversions while preserving the main structural and logical content of the source XLT spreadsheet. Our Go library provides a professional solution for converting XLT to SQL files online. This Cloud SDK empowers Go developers with powerful functionality and ensures high-quality SQL output.
Go Code Example for converting XLT to SQL using Cells Cloud SDK
// For complete examples and data files, please go to https://github.com/aspose-cells-cloud/aspose-cells-cloud-go/
package main
import (
"os"
asposecellscloud "github.com/aspose-cells-cloud/aspose-cells-cloud-go/v22"
)
func main() {
instance := asposecellscloud.NewCellsApiService(os.Getenv("ProductClientId"), os.Getenv("ProductClientSecret"))
file, err := os.Open("Book1.xlt")
if err != nil {
return
}
convertWorkbookOpts := new(asposecellscloud.CellsWorkbookPutConvertWorkbookOpts)
convertWorkbookOpts.Format = "sql"
value, response, err1 := instance.CellsWorkbookPutConvertWorkbook(file, convertWorkbookOpts)
if err1 != nil {
return
}
file1, err2 := os.Create("Dest.sql")
if err2 != nil {
return
}
if _, err3 := file1.Write(value); err3 != nil {
return
}
file1.Close()
}
How to convert XLT to SQL using the Cells Cloud Go library.
- Register an account at Dashboard to get free API quota & authorization details
- Install Go library and add the reference (import the library) to your project.
- Open the source file in go.
- Use the `PutConvertWorkbook` method to retrieve the resulting stream.
System Requirements
- go version go1.13.0 or newer